Whether you're dealing with a cramped apartment or a compact laundry nook, integrating a laundry guard can help you maintain a clean and functional space.Understanding Laundry GuardsA laundry guard is designed to prevent items from falling off your appliances, ensuring a tidy environment. They can be especially useful in homes with small children or pets, adding an extra layer of safety.Types of Laundry GuardsThere are several types of laundry guards available, each with unique benefits:Wall-Mounted Guards: These guards attach to the wall above your washer and dryer, providing a stable barrier against falling items.Freestanding Guards: Ideal for mobile laundry setups, these guards can easily be moved around.Custom-Fit Options: Tailored to fit your specific washer and dryer models, these solutions offer maximum protection.Installation TipsInstalling a laundry guard can be a straightforward process.
